Re: Heat tape usage in Canada?

Yes, the above is of course correct, follow the instructions and you will be good.
My point was that not following manufacturers directions can cause a condition that will overheat the tape and temperatures that will cause combustion can result.

Even though the manufacturer gives general wiring instructions, they are widely disregarded. There are other safety considerations such as strain retention clamps for cords that are not even discussed in many cases.

An example i've seen a lot, many tub racks that use flat bottom tubs directly on the heat tape. That in itself is a direct violation of the Calorique spec.
